Searching for "cell phone hacking services" online can lead users into a landscape filled with risk. Since the nature of the demand is often delicate, scammers frequently target people looking for these services.
1. The "Hacker for Hire" Scam
The majority of websites declaring to use fast and easy access to another person's social networks or cell phone are deceptive. These sites usually operate on a "pay-first" basis. Once the cryptocurrency payment is sent, the "hacker" disappears.
2. Legal Repercussions
In lots of jurisdictions, consisting of the United States (under the Computer Fraud and Abuse Act), accessing a gadget without the owner's specific authorization is a federal criminal offense. Hiring someone to carry out a prohibited act makes the company an accomplice.
3. Information Blackmail
By supplying details to a "hacker," a person is essentially handing over their own vulnerabilities. A destructive star may get to the customer's details and after that continue to blackmail them, threatening to expose the customer's intent to hire a hacker or dripping the client's own information.

For those associated with legal matters, the term "hacking" is often a misnomer. What is in fact needed is a Digital Forensics Investigator. These experts use specialized tools (like Cellebrite or GrayKey) that are designed for law enforcement and authorized personal detectives. Unlike "hackers," forensic investigators keep a "chain of custody," making sure that the information extracted is acceptable in a law court.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Is it possible to hack a cell phone remotely?
While it is technically possible through advanced phishing or zero-day exploits, it is very hard to do on modern-day, updated smartphones. The majority of "remote hacking" services offered online are rip-offs. Genuine security analysis typically needs physical access to the gadget.
2. Is it legal to hire somebody to look at my partner's phone?
In a lot of areas, accessing a spouse's personal interactions without their approval is unlawful, regardless of the person's intent. This can result in both criminal charges and the proof being tossed out of court in divorce or custody procedures.
3. Just how much does a genuine mobile security audit expense?
Expert services are not low-cost. A standard security audit or data healing job can range from ₤ 500 to numerous thousand dollars, depending on the intricacy of the encryption and the time needed.
4. Can a hacker recover deleted WhatsApp or Signal messages?
It depends upon whether the data has been overwritten on the phone's flash memory. Forensic professionals can typically recuperate fragments of deleted data, however it is never ever an assurance, especially on gadgets with high-level file encryption like the most recent iPhones.
5. What should I do if I believe my phone has been hacked?
If a device shows signs of tampering (fast battery drain, unexpected reboots, or information spikes), the best strategy is to carry out a factory reset, alter all cloud passwords (iCloud/Google), and make it possible for hardware-based two-factor authentication.
